Justin Lebron, Cincinnati's first-round draft pick from the University of Alabama, has started his professional career with the Dayton Dragons by batting .381 with two home runs and a stolen base in five games, including a grand slam. The shortstop prospect possesses elite athleticism and power-speed tools but carries uncertainty about whether his hitting ability will fully develop. Lebron now ranks as the Reds' third-best prospect overall and could eventually replace Elly De La Cruz at the position, though he remains a high-risk, high-reward selection given his inconsistent hit tool.
